GIS-LAB

Географические информационные системы и дистанционное зондирование

Пара трюков в помощь переводу GRASS->ГРАСС

03.08.2008, Максим Дубинин

Если вы еще не подключились к проекту перевода GRASS – вам нужно срочно это сделать 🙂

А если работа уже кипит, то вот пара полезных советов, помогает в переводе, обнаружил, когда переводил свой кусок. Советы касаются использования poedit, если кто-то им еще не пользуется настоятельно рекомендую начать, программа очень удобная, значительно облегчает работу. Отметим, что эти шаги являются необязательными, просто они удобны.

?так:

1. Подключить к poedit исходники GRASS.

Это позволит используя меню Edit\Show References показывать соответствующий участок исходного кода GRASS, часто это помогает понять контекст, особенно когда идет серия строк.

Вот как это делается по шагам:

  1. Загружаем исходный код
  2. Распаковываем его в рабочую директорию (в принципе любую)
  3. В подпапку locale папки с исходным кодом кладем переводимый в данный момент po-файл. Таким образом он будет знать где он находится относительно кода.

2. Automatic translation

Второй трюк – использовать возможность автоматического перевода, встроенную в poedit. Суть ее заключается в том, что poedit пытается автоматически переводить строки, если они близки к базе данных переводов, которую он составляет на примере конкретных файлов. В нашем случае файлов перевода GRASS. Само собой, без такой базы данных эта возможно не очень помогает, поэтому прилагаю готовую. Она будет периодически обновляться. ?так, что же мы с этим делаем:

  1. В poedit в Файл\Настройки\Память переводов указываем рабочую папку перевода в “Пути к БД”
  2. Добавляет язык (ru)
  3. Нажимаем “сгенерировать базу данных” и следуем шагам, указав текущий po-файл как источник
  4. Созданная база будет лежать в рабочей папке/ru, но так как текущий po-файл мал, информации для автоматического перевода будет недостаточно. Поэтому необходимо созданную БД перезаписать той, что побольше.
  5. Загружаем базу
  6. Распаковываем ее в папку ru, лежащую в указанной в самом начале папке. Все файлы заменяются на новые.
  7. Выбираем Каталог\Перевести автоматически, используя ПП

Все автоматически переведенные куски, само собой будут помечены как fuzzy (нечеткий перевод) и их нужно будет просмотреть и поправить.

После автоматического перевода, если щелкнуть на Fuzzy переводе правой кнопкой – выведется предлагаемые вариант(ы) из которых можно будет выбрать лучший.

Новые документы в разделе законодательство

02.08.2008, Максим Дубинин

В сборнике нашего противоречивого законодательства, которое никак не может избавиться от ограничений, о глупости которых не высказывался только ленивый, включая министра обороны, прибыло:

Приказ Минтранса РФ “Об утверждении Административного регламента Федерального агентства геодезии и картографии по предоставлению государственной услуги по обеспечению заинтересованных лиц государственными топографическими картами и планами в графической, цифровой, фотографической и иных формах”
от 28 сентября 2007 г. N 137

Постановление Правительства РФ “Об утверждении Правил установления местных систем координат”
от 3 марта 2007 г. N 139

Приказ Роскартографии “Об утверждении Перечня организаций-фондодержателей подведомственных Роскартографии”
7 августа 2001г. N 158-пр

Письмо ГТК РФ “О контроле за перемещением картографических, топографических, аэрокосмических, геодезических и гравиметрических материалов”
от 11.08.97г. N 01-15/15278

Распоряжение Правительства РФ “Концепция создания и развития инфраструктуры пространственных данных Российской Федерации”
от 21 августа 2006 г. N 1157-р

Постановление Правительства РФ “Об утверждении правил отнесения сведений, составляющих государственную тайну, к различным степеням секретности”
от 04 сентября 1995 г. N 870

?того 63 документа.

ESRI+Wiki и будущее GIS-Lab?

01.08.2008, Максим Дубинин

ESRI в своих ответах на часто задаваемые вопросы, подготовленные для конференции пользователей останавливается на интересном моменте, который явно касается и будущего GIS-Lab. ESRI явно решила более активно привлечь краудсорсинг к решению задач поддержки.

Цитата из ответа на вопрос:

What kinds of community interaction tools and resources has ESRI been building?

Knowledge Base, wikified: For many years, our online Knowledge Base has been a great way for us to push the latest technical documentation between releases. Later this year, we expect to complete the loading of our entire Knowledge Base document database into a wiki, so the community can participate, sharing with other users what they know and what they have learned.

Перевод:

Какие инструменты разрабатывает ESRI для привлечения участия пользователей:

Викификация Базы Знаний: В течение многих лет, наша онлайн База Знаний служила отличным инструментом публикации последней технической информации в промежутках между релизами. Чуть позже в этом году, мы превратим всю Базу Знаний в вики, так что в ней сможет принимать участие пользователи, делясь своей информацией с сообществом.

Отличная онлайн поддержка ESRI – одна из причин успеха компании, по этому параметру далеко обходящая конкурентов. Порадуемся за сообщество и зададимся вопросом, как это коснется GIS-Lab? Насколько вообще формат Wiki хорош для проблем, описанием решения которых мы занимаемся.

Новостная рассылка

31.07.2008, Максим Дубинин

К своему ужасу обнаружил, что новостная E-mail рассылка, дублирующая сообщение в блоге, но имеющая на порядок больше подписчиков, явно не доходит до подписчиков. Многие ее все-таки получали, если были подписаны на конференцию GIS-Lab, другой список рассылки, участники которого также получали копию новостной.

Масштабы бедствия оказались ужасными, рассылка исправно отправлялась из почтового ящика с периодичностью около раз в месяц, но насколько можно судить НЕ отправлялась сервером по причине очередного бага начиная с …. 2008 года, точнее предстоит выяснить. Одно ясно, она не доходила до подписчиков  примерно с февраля.

Самое удивительное, что никто так и не спросил ни разу, где же подписка, м-да…

Если кто-то помнит, что подписывался давно (больше года) и хранит старую почту, напишите, пожалуйста, когда было последнее письмо с рассылкой новостей GIS-Lab, тема письма должна была начинаться с [gis-lab-news].

Написать можно вот сюда или прямо здесь, как удобнее.

MS+ESRI=Forever?

30.07.2008, Максим Дубинин

MS совместо с ESRI объявили, что их БД будет предоставляться пользователям ArcGIS Desktop и ArcGIS Server! Новость очень серьезная, если на пальцах, то это означает, что пользователи этих продуктов могут постепенно начать расслабляться на тему как бы получить кусочек Virtual Earth, чтобы подгрузить и чего-нибудь по нему нарисовать. Понятно, что база Google по некоторым частям света более актуальна, но это очень большой шаг вперед для обоих компаний. Что-то подсказывает, что разрешить тоже самое делать со своей базой данных Google спешить не будет.

UPD: Стоить это удовольствие будет 200$ за пользователя в год.

Этот шаг является еще одним отражение более свободных формулировок лицензионного соглашения MS по сравнению с Google. Благодаря им, использовать напрямую Virtual Earth в ArcGIS можно было и до этого с помощью платного расширения Arc2Earth.

После заключения этого соглашения, можно будет обходиться без дополнительных расширений. Понадобится для этого ArcGIS Desktop 9.3, детали о том, как именно будет осуществляться доступ к данным пока неизвестны.

Учитывая, что данные MS можно будет использовать и в ArcGIS Explorer’е (аналоге VE от ESRI), то налицо объединение двух “глобусов” против третьего.

Прощай Mapbuilder

29.07.2008, Максим Дубинин

?нтересно, что населенность сектора веб-картографии постепенно перерастает в перенаселенность, что приводит к “отмиранию” некоторых проектов. Такая участь постигла Mapbuilder. Главной причиной ухода, авторы Mapbuilder называют развитие Openlayers, воплотившего большую часть функциональности Mapbuilder и имеющий более сильную поддержку сообщества.

?нтересно, что разработчики Mapbuilder видят в своих действиях повод к дальнейшей консолидации и развитию Openlayers, что очень достойно.

#70

27.07.2008, Максим Дубинин

Время подвести очередные итоги. В этом номере статьи на самые разные темы: веб-картография, привязка данных, системы координат и получение данных ДЗЗ.

У нас продолжается работа над русификацией интерфейса свободной Г?С GRASS, если вы знаете технический английский, у вас есть чуть-чуть свободного времени и хочется внести свой вклад в развитие чего-то хорошего и конкретного – присоединяйтесь. Подробности здесь:
http://gis-lab.info/docs/grass/system.html

[Вопросы-ответы]

Рендеринг карт с помощью Mapnik
Прочитать: http://gis-lab.info/qa/mapnik.html
Обсудить: http://gis-lab.info/forum/viewtopic.php?t=2276

Система координат 1963 года (СК63) и номенклатура основанных на ней топографических карт
Прочитать: http://gis-lab.info/qa/sk-63.html
Обсудить: http://gis-lab.info/forum/viewtopic.php?t=2297

LAADS Web – система получения данных MODIS первого уровня обработки
Прочитать: http://gis-lab.info/qa/laadsweb.html
Обсудить: http://gis-lab.info/forum/viewtopic.php?t=2298

Привязка векторных данных находящихся в неизвестной или файловой системе координат в Arcview GIS
Прочитать: http://gis-lab.info/qa/shapewarp-av.html
Обсудить: http://gis-lab.info/forum/viewtopic.php?t=2337

Генерализация полигонов по площади
Прочитать: http://gis-lab.info/qa/poly-gen-area.html
Обсудить: http://gis-lab.info/forum/viewtopic.php?t=2354

Eliminate

26.07.2008, Максим Дубинин

Женя Лазарев в борьбе со своей темой тоже обнаружил, что написав описание лучше понимаешь сам и его можно повесить на сайте, где его обнаружат ищущие ответов. Новая заметка про еще одну часто встречающуюся задачу – генерализацию полигонов – что делать с кучей мелких остатков и как правильно их объединить с более крупными соседями.

Читаем здесь, комментируем здесь.

QGIS 0.11 Metis

23.07.2008, Максим Дубинин

QGIS продолжает радовать динамичным развитием, тем более приятно, что к этой версии удалось приложить руку и нам самим. Рекомендуем не стеснятся и если ошибка воспроизводима – регистрировать ее в баг-трекере, разработчики реагируют очень динамично. Если нужна помощь как сформулировать и т.д. – обращайтесь.

Основные изменения новой версии, помимо 60 багов, коснулись оптимизации интерфейса и удобства использования, что очень важно и радует, что разработчики об этом не забывают:

  • упрощено отображение TOC, теперь можно настраивать как показываются имена самих слоев и классов, окно теперь можно перемещать
  • изменились диалоги настройки условных обозначений и метаданных
  • более логичным сделано окно настройки свойств растров, тут как раз приложили руки мы, работа с растрами стала гораздо удобнее, стало возможным сохранять настройки легенды в спец. файл qml (xml-файл описывающий настройки символизации). Дальнейшие улучшения ожидаются в версии 1.0.0
  • упорядочены окна свойств проекта и настройки QGIS
  • улучшена поддержка Python, которая вынесена в отдельную библиотеку
  • автоматизировано обновление базы данных систем координат, которая теперь синхронизируется с БД используемой GDAL/Proj

Полный список изменений – здесь, скачать можно здесь.

вектора привязка растра

19.07.2008, Максим Дубинин

В Arcview есть набор удобных инструментов для привязки растровых и векторных данных. Они совершенно бесплатны и написаны Kenneth McVay в далеком 1999 г, но до сих пор актуальны, так как позволяют использовать полиномы любого порядка и легки в использовании.

Одна из статей про ImageWarp на GIS-Lab была давно, но наконец была расширена кучей картинок с примерами. Вторая, про ShapeWarp, написана Денисом Рыковым и тоже представляет из себя довольно подробную инструкцию по его эксплуатации.

В общем владельцам Arcview GIS, не торопящимся переходить на сами знаете что, будет чем покрутить растры и вектор.

Обсуждение статьи по ImageWarp здесь, ShapeWarp здесь.


(Геокруг)

Если Вы обнаружили на сайте ошибку, выберите фрагмент текста и нажмите Ctrl+Enter